Would it be possible to release a target dummy with a stat line resembling common PVP player character types? So that we can experiment with ways of overcoming their defences in an environment in which we are not simply dying immediately and running back to the same slaughter. You can't really gather data or practice when the skill differences deny actual participation.

    for me what i would see as an avg pvper would be 30-35k hp, resist caps, and probably 1500-2000 crit resist, and while you were engaged in combat with this dummy it would also apply battle spirit to you too

    the only other way is to make the target dummy configurable to set specific hp, armor, crit resist, and an auto healing amount (at a basic level just a certain heal per sec so its easier to code for the devs, or more complex heal per sec with a burst heal every 2 sec under 50% hp)
